Of the 2,598,960 possible five-card poker hands, most are 'no pair' (50.1%) or just 'one pair' (42.3%). Premium hands (straights, flushes, full houses) are uncommon.
The data
- No pair (high card) — 50.12 %
- One pair — 42.26 %
- Two pair — 4.75 %
- Three of a kind — 2.11 %
- Straight — 0.39 %
- Flush — 0.2 %
- Full house — 0.14 %
- Four of a kind — 0.024 %
- Straight flush — 0.0015 %
Source
Standard combinatorial poker analysis.
